Unix X.Org server (Xorg)

  1. Загружаемся в безопасном режиме (recovery mode) под пользователем root
  2. Первым делом удалить файл monitor.xml из директории .config домашней директории пользователя. Это файл отменяет настройки монитора в xorg.conf
  3. # X -configure
  4. # cp /root/xorg.conf.new /etc/X11/xorg.conf
  5. # nano /etc/X11/xorg.conf

Минимум нужно добавить (изменить):Option "DPMS", Modes "1280x1024" "1024x768" "800x600". Может быть придется воспользоваться утилитой gtf, например:

# gtf 1280 1024 60
# 1280x1024 @ 60.00 Hz (GTF) hsync: 63.60 kHz; pclk: 108.88 MHz
Modeline "1280x1024_60.00"  108.88  1280 1360 1496 1712  1024 1025 1028 1060  -HSync +Vsync
...
Section "Monitor"
	Identifier   "Monitor0"
	VendorName   "LG"
	ModelName    "LG L1917S"
	HorizSync    30-83
	VertRefresh  56-75
	Option       "PreferredMode" "1280x1024"
	Option       "DPMS"
	DisplaySize  305 230
#	Option       "CalcAlgorithm" "XServerPool"
#gtf 1280 1024 60
# 1280x1024 @ 60.00 Hz (GTF) hsync: 63.60 kHz; pclk: 108.88 MHz
	Modeline "1280x1024_60.00"  108.88  1280 1360 1496 1712  1024 1025 1028 1060  -HSync +Vsync
# 1024x768 @ 60.00 Hz (GTF) hsync: 47.70 kHz; pclk: 64.11 MHz
	Modeline "1024x768_60.00"  64.11  1024 1080 1184 1344  768 769 772 795  -HSync +Vsync
# 800x600 @ 60.00 Hz (GTF) hsync: 37.32 kHz; pclk: 38.22 MHz
	Modeline "800x600_60.00"  38.22  800 832 912 1024  600 601 604 622  -HSync +Vsync
EndSection
...
Section "Screen"
	Identifier "Screen0"
	Device     "Card0"
	Monitor    "Monitor0"
	DefaultDepth 24
...
	SubSection "Display"
		Viewport   0 0
		Depth     24
		Modes      "1280x1024" "1024x768"
	EndSubSection
EndSection
...

Для поддержки этого счастья нам потребуется следующее: xorg-server >= 1.6, Mesa >= 7.4, xf86-video-intel >= 2.6 и ядро начиная с 2.6.28 включительно.

Попробуем написать следующее в наш конфиг (/etc/X11/xorg.conf, не забываем о бэкапах!):

Section "Module"

  Load      "glx"  //модуль Opengl
  Load      "dri2" //модуль интерфейса с Direct Rendering Manager'ом

EndSection

и

Section "Device"

  Identifier      "Card0"
  Option          "AccelMethod"    "UXA"   //указываем какой тип ускорения использовать
  Option          "Tiling"	     "False" //иногда помогает избавиться от мелких артефактов
  Option          "XvMC"           "True"  //обработка видео средствами видеоадаптера
  Driver          "intel"

EndSection

ATI Radeon HD 4350

📌 Для тестирования скриптов, установщиков VPN, Python ботов рекомендуем использовать надежные VPS на короткий срок. Если вам нужна помощь с более сложными задачами, вы можете найти фрилансера, который поможет с настройкой. Узнайте больше о быстрой аренде VPS для экспериментов и о фриланс-бирже для настройки VPS, WordPress. 📌

💥 Подпишись в Телеграм 💥 и задай вопрос по сайтам и хостингам бесплатно!